Target Audience
The Building Operator Certification Level I (BOC I) class is designed for building operations staff such as building operators, maintenance technicians, facility maintenance workers, HVAC technicians, and junior facility managers who typically have 1鈥5 years of experience in operating or maintaining commercial or institutional buildings. The course targets people working in schools, hospitals, municipal buildings, offices, and industrial facilities who want to build practical skills to improve energy efficiency, reduce operating costs, and advance their careers in facilities management and building operations.听
The Course
The Building Operator Certification Level I (BOC I) course is a nationally recognized training program that teaches building operators and maintenance staff the fundamentals of energy-efficient building operations and systems maintenance. The course covers the following topics:听
- Week 1: Building Operations and Systems听
- Week 2: Building Energy Conservation听
- Week 3: Lighting Theory and Efficiency听
- Week 4: Electrical Systems and Distribution听
- Week 5: HVAC Controls and Operation I听
- Week 6: HVAC Controls and Operation II听
- Week 7: Indoor Air Quality Theory and Techniques听
- Week 8: Energy Management Planning
